SUPERIOR, INC. v. BEHLEN MFG. CO.

No. 20060308.

738 N.W.2d 19 (2007)

2007 ND 141

SUPERIOR, INC., Plaintiff and Appellant, v. BEHLEN MFG. CO., Defendant and Appellee.

Supreme Court of North Dakota.

August 24, 2007.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ert G. Manly, Vogel Law Firm, Moorhead, MN, for plaintiff and appellant.

Allen J. Flaten, Zimney Foster P.C., Grand Forks, ND, for defendant and appellee.


VANDE WALLE, Chief Justice.

[¶ 1] Superior, Inc. ("Superior") appealed from summary judgment dismissing its action against Behlen Manufacturing Co. ("Behlen"). Superior argues the district court erroneously concluded that its claim was time barred by the four-year statute of limitations governing contracts for the sale of goods.
